How to Remove and Install the Armrest Box of Lavida?

First, open the cover of the SAIC Volkswagen Lavida's armrest box and remove the cushion at the bottom. Next, unscrew the bolts at the bottom of the SAIC Volkswagen Lavida's armrest box. Shift the SAIC Volkswagen Lavida's gear to the N position, then lift the gear lever upward. Then, use a pry tool to release the clips around the edge of the SAIC Volkswagen Lavida's armrest box. Once all the clips around the edge of the SAIC Volkswagen Lavida's armrest box are released, you can lift the armrest box.

Will turning on the air conditioning without starting the car damage the battery?

Turning on the air conditioning without starting the car can indeed damage the battery. Here are the relevant details: 1. Using the air conditioning with only power on but engine off: When you turn on the air conditioning without starting the engine, it will not produce any cooling or heating effect. The air conditioning compressor is driven by the engine to generate cooling. In this scenario, using the air conditioning will only rapidly drain the car's battery, thereby harming it. 2. Precautions: Try to avoid using the air conditioning when driving at low speeds. During traffic jams, do not increase the engine speed to enhance air conditioning performance, as this can adversely affect the lifespan of both the engine and the air conditioning compressor.

Is it faster to follow the arrangement or choose independently for Subject 2?

Following the system arrangement for Subject 2 will allow you to take the test faster than choosing the test session independently. Here are the relevant introductions: 1. Success rate of appointment: The advantage of following the system arrangement is a higher success rate of appointment, but you cannot choose the test time and session independently, as they are randomly arranged by the system. The advantage of choosing the test session independently is that both the test time and session can be selected by yourself. 2. Subject 2: Subject 2, also known as the small road test, is part of the motor vehicle driver's license assessment. It is the abbreviation of the field driving skill test subject. The test items for small cars C1 and C2 include five compulsory items: reversing into a garage, parallel parking, stopping and starting on a slope, right-angle turns, and curve driving.

Is the seventh-year vehicle subject to on-site inspection or exempt from inspection?

The seventh-year vehicle should undergo an on-site inspection. Below is detailed information about vehicle annual inspections: 1. Overview: Vehicle annual inspection refers to the annual examination of vehicles that have obtained formal license plates and registration certificates, conducted in accordance with the "Technical Conditions for Motor Vehicle Operation Safety." The purpose is to check the main technical conditions of the vehicle, encourage enhanced maintenance, ensure the vehicle remains in good condition, and guarantee driving safety. 2. Others: For passenger transport vehicles, inspections are conducted once a year within the first five years. After five years, inspections are conducted every six months. For cargo vehicles and large or medium-sized non-passenger transport vehicles, inspections are conducted once a year within the first ten years. After ten years, inspections are conducted every six months. Vehicle annual inspections are divided into initial inspections and periodic inspections.
